Correcciones de accesibilidad WCAG 2.1 AA #1

Closed
opened 2025-11-17 16:50:22 +00:00 by daniel · 3 comments
Owner

Neceistamos que la web cumpla con los criterios de conformidad de nivel AA de las Pautas WCAG 2.1 en materia de accesibilidad web.
Si desconoces cuales son los criterios, pregunta antes de ejecutar.

Neceistamos que la web cumpla con los criterios de conformidad de nivel AA de las Pautas WCAG 2.1 en materia de accesibilidad web. Si desconoces cuales son los criterios, pregunta antes de ejecutar.
maia was assigned by daniel 2025-11-17 16:50:22 +00:00
maia removed their assignment 2025-11-17 16:51:14 +00:00
maia added the FIXING label 2025-11-17 16:51:14 +00:00
Owner

Añadí enlace de salto accesible con estilo visible al enfocar y envolví el contenido principal en un elemento main identificado para la navegación con teclado.
Actualicé textos alternativos de imágenes decorativas/clave para describir contenido y ubicaciones según WCAG 2.1 AA.
Incorporé descripciones aria-label en los enlaces de superposición de tratamientos para aportar nombres accesibles.

Añadí enlace de salto accesible con estilo visible al enfocar y envolví el contenido principal en un elemento main identificado para la navegación con teclado. Actualicé textos alternativos de imágenes decorativas/clave para describir contenido y ubicaciones según WCAG 2.1 AA. Incorporé descripciones aria-label en los enlaces de superposición de tratamientos para aportar nombres accesibles.
maia added FIXED and removed FIXING labels 2025-11-17 16:56:43 +00:00
Author
Owner

Aun quedan errores:

  1. En los enlaces de flex-next y flex-prev marca un error critico que es "Empty link" como referencia 2.4.4 Link Purpose (In Context) (Level A)

  2. tenemos aun 3 problemas criticos en:

Contrast Errors - 3 X Very low contrast

  1. Tenemos otros errores criticos en:
    Encabezados mal estructurados (H1→H3 sin orden)**

Debes de generar una estructura correcta para poder pasar el informe de Wave.

  1. missing alternative text:

En el pie hay uyna imagen de sinbadera-kitdigital y no tiene un texto alternativo.

Aun quedan errores: 1. En los enlaces de flex-next y flex-prev marca un error critico que es "Empty link" como referencia [2.4.4 Link Purpose (In Context) (Level A)](https://webaim.org/standards/wcag/checklist#sc2.4.4) 2. tenemos aun 3 problemas criticos en: Contrast Errors - 3 X Very low contrast 3. Tenemos otros errores criticos en: Encabezados mal estructurados (H1→H3 sin orden)** Debes de generar una estructura correcta para poder pasar el informe de Wave. 4. missing alternative text: En el pie hay uyna imagen de sinbadera-kitdigital y no tiene un texto alternativo.
maia was assigned by daniel 2025-11-17 17:39:08 +00:00
maia removed their assignment 2025-11-17 17:39:21 +00:00
maia added FIXING and removed FIXED labels 2025-11-17 17:39:21 +00:00
Owner

Añadí nombres accesibles y mejor contraste para cumplir WCAG AA: el texto base ahora usa un color más oscuro y las cajas del slider tienen fondo semitransparente y controles con alto contraste y foco visible (wp-content/themes/inspiry-medicalpress/assets/reborn/css/main.css?ver=1.0.css:84-118,7011-7023,7141-7150). Los controles de navegación de Flexslider ya no son enlaces vacíos al incluir texto para lectores de pantalla en los botones prev/next (wp-content/themes/inspiry-medicalpress/assets/reborn/js/custom.js?ver=1.0:32-50). Reorganicé la jerarquía de encabezados del home con un H1 en el héroe y el bloque principal en H2 (index.html:425-437,472) y añadí texto alternativo a la imagen de Kit Digital en todos los pies de página (ej. index.html:904, servicios/index.html:720) con versión en inglés incluida (en/inicio-english/index.html:387,416-417,593).

Pruebas: no se ejecutaron tests (sitio estático).

Siguientes pasos: 1) Pasar WAVE/axe para validar que ya no quedan avisos de contraste o enlaces vacíos. 2) Revisar otras páginas específicas si aparecen nuevos avisos tras el refuerzo de contraste.

{
"plan": [
"Revisar plantillas para localizar flechas de slider, colores de texto, jerarquía de encabezados y pie con imagen Kit Digital",
"Implementar nombres accesibles en flex-prev/next, ajustar contraste y estructura de encabezados, y añadir alt a la imagen de Kit Digital en todas las páginas",
"Verificar cambios a nivel de accesibilidad y resumir modificaciones"
],
"files": [
"wp-content/themes/inspiry-medicalpress/assets/reborn/css/main.css?ver=1.0.css",
"wp-content/themes/inspiry-medicalpress/assets/reborn/js/custom.js?ver=1.0",
"index.html",
"en/inicio-english/index.html",
"servicios/index.html"
],
"commit": "[fix] Ajustes de accesibilidad WCAG en navegación, contraste y textos alternativos"
}

Añadí nombres accesibles y mejor contraste para cumplir WCAG AA: el texto base ahora usa un color más oscuro y las cajas del slider tienen fondo semitransparente y controles con alto contraste y foco visible (`wp-content/themes/inspiry-medicalpress/assets/reborn/css/main.css?ver=1.0.css`:84-118,7011-7023,7141-7150). Los controles de navegación de Flexslider ya no son enlaces vacíos al incluir texto para lectores de pantalla en los botones prev/next (`wp-content/themes/inspiry-medicalpress/assets/reborn/js/custom.js?ver=1.0`:32-50). Reorganicé la jerarquía de encabezados del home con un H1 en el héroe y el bloque principal en H2 (`index.html`:425-437,472) y añadí texto alternativo a la imagen de Kit Digital en todos los pies de página (ej. `index.html`:904, `servicios/index.html`:720) con versión en inglés incluida (`en/inicio-english/index.html`:387,416-417,593). Pruebas: no se ejecutaron tests (sitio estático). Siguientes pasos: 1) Pasar WAVE/axe para validar que ya no quedan avisos de contraste o enlaces vacíos. 2) Revisar otras páginas específicas si aparecen nuevos avisos tras el refuerzo de contraste. { "plan": [ "Revisar plantillas para localizar flechas de slider, colores de texto, jerarquía de encabezados y pie con imagen Kit Digital", "Implementar nombres accesibles en flex-prev/next, ajustar contraste y estructura de encabezados, y añadir alt a la imagen de Kit Digital en todas las páginas", "Verificar cambios a nivel de accesibilidad y resumir modificaciones" ], "files": [ "wp-content/themes/inspiry-medicalpress/assets/reborn/css/main.css?ver=1.0.css", "wp-content/themes/inspiry-medicalpress/assets/reborn/js/custom.js?ver=1.0", "index.html", "en/inicio-english/index.html", "servicios/index.html" ], "commit": "[fix] Ajustes de accesibilidad WCAG en navegación, contraste y textos alternativos" }
maia added FIXED and removed FIXING labels 2025-11-17 17:47:59 +00:00
Sign in to join this conversation.
2 Participants
Notifications
Due Date
No due date set.
Dependencies

No dependencies set.

Reference: o2w/podologiaintegral#1